TUESDAY 14TH JANUARY

THIRD ROUND - REPLAY

Newcastle 19:45 Rochdale

First up, Newcastle versus Rochdale. In the first game it was Newcastle who struck first through Almiron, who appears to be picking up some form recently. However Rochdale struck back 11 minutes from time causing this replay. The Magpies fielded a strong team in the previous game so you’d except similar tonight.

Tranmere 19:45 Watford

The second of the Tuesday night fixtures takes us to Tranmere who face Watford. The Hornets were three-nil up but they threw it away in the first game. Watford will be hoping to continue with the good run of form that they are on. Imagine it will be a similar weakened team again.

Tottenham 20:05 Middlesbrough

Tuesday’s late game features Spurs against Boro. Tottenham must be firm favourites in this replay but their form has been poor recently and they are up against the team managed by the Championship manager of the month, Jonathan Woodgate. Spurs fielded a full strength side last time out and might do so again.

WEDNESDAY 15TH JANUARY

THIRD ROUND - REPLAY

Man Utd 19:45 Wolves

The only game on Wednesday is an all Prem affair between Manchester United and Wolverhampton Wanderers. Both teams are likely to field teams sprinkled with household names mixed up with some youngsters and bench warmers. Wolves have played a lot of games this season though.

Congestion at Watford

Posted: 14 Jan 2020, 19:43
by SamD
Follow up to two posts around 2pm today:

Watford could play four games in nine days following the postponement of their FA Cup third-round replay at Tranmere due to heavy rainfall.

The rescheduled match will now be played next Thursday (23 January), following Saturday's game against Tottenham and Tuesday's meeting with relegation rivals Aston Villa.

If they defeat Tranmere, Watford will play either Wolves or Manchester United on Sunday, 26 January.
